ABSTRACT As an essential constituent of many associations’ home security and safety precedence, surveillance has established its importance and benefits numerous times by providing immediate supervising of possessions, people accessing your house and property. This project deals with the designapproach of an Embedded Real-Time automatic door lock security System using Spy Camera Based on Raspberry Pi 3 for intruder observation that reinforces surveillance technology to provide essential security to our houses andassociated control.The proposed system uses a camera for video surveillance and it remotely transmits images to the phone using Wi-Fi as medium. Raspberry pi serve the purpose of server as well as the microprocessor for thesystem. An embedded web server creates an easy way for monitoring & automatically locking the door any device.This RaspberryPiBased Automatic Door Lock Security System Using a Spy Camera presents the idea of monitoring a particularplace in a remote area.
